Opportunity

We are looking for an Agile Coach to join our team on a long term contract. In this role, you will have the opportunity to work within our R&D group, and you will be responsible for actively refining and maintaining our Agile process. This is a great opportunity to leverage your coaching and Agile knowledge to contribute to delivering well-defined Agile practices within our Engineering team. 

Responsibilities

  • Be an Agile practices leader.
  • Define metrics for measuring adoption and success.
  • Coach, mentor, and advise technology, business, and management teams in applying Agile values, principles, frameworks, and approaches.
  • Develop and conduct training sessions and workshops to further support Agile adoption.
  • Coach, mentor, and guide teams in Agile release planning, kickoff, and sprint planning events.
  • Coach and mentor teams in creating, managing, and using product backlogs, identifying project interdependencies, and delivering value using “doneness” and acceptance criteria.
  • Encourage and promote established engineering practices like automated testing, unit testing, pair programming, test-driven development, and continuous integration.
  • Guide Scrum Masters in facilitating Scrum events and activities (sprint planning, daily scrum, sprint review, sprint retrospective, backlog refinement, release planning).
  • Develop Scrum Master and Product Owner skills in team members.
  • Guide teams in removing impediments, finding agreement, resolving conflicts, using and sharing data to improve outcomes, delivery, and organizational support.
  • Promote continuous improvement and continuous transparency throughout delivery cycles.
  • Assist teams in effective use of JIRA and Confluence for sharing delivery data and progress across locations and time. 

Requirements

  • Clear communicator with the ability to present a roadmap of Agile transformation.
  • Scrum certified
  • Highly collaborative working style with experience working in a fast-paced, highly-effective, and globally distributed team.
  • Excellent writing, teaching, presentation, and communication skills
  • Ability to be a servant leader and demonstrated skills in Scrum approach.
  • Five or more years of experience in training, mentoring, and coaching teams in adopting and maintaining an Agile mindset, with deep experience in employing Scrum, Kanban, and modern engineering practices.
  • Hands-on experience as a Scrum Master, leading complex, multi-technology programs/projects using Scrum. Experience with other Agile approaches is a plus.
  • Experience using tools like Jira, Version One, Rally (CA Agile Central), or Confluence is a plus.
  • Experience coaching geographically dispersed teams across multiple time zones.
